You can backup your saves now and use them when ME3 is released. Just copy ...\\My Documents\\BioWare\\Mass Effect 2\\Save folder someplace safe and play the game however you want.

I'm not 100% sure since ME3 is not released yet but it worked for me with ME1->ME2 save import.
